El Niño weather event threatens Australia with extreme heat

from Sunrise · host LiSTNR

Australia faces an impending El Niño weather event that will bring hotter and drier conditions, increasing bushfire and drought risks across the country. The weather pattern, caused by warming Pacific Ocean temperatures shifting away from Australia, could last up to eight years and will intensify through winter and spring.
